Understanding the Technology Behind BIP39 Tools and Generators

27 April 2026

Views: 5

Understanding the Technology Behind BIP39 Tools and Generators

Cryptocurrencies have presented new techniques to dangle, comfy, and transfer worth. At the midsection of this revolution lies a deceptively primary concept: in place of remembering or storing a long, random personal key, one could use a human-readable phrase as the basis of your digital identity. This suggestion - formally standardized as BIP39 - underpins much of the functional security and accessibility in wallets nowadays. Yet below its floor lies complicated cryptography, cautious layout selections, and subtle business-offs. Understanding how BIP39 resources like mnemonic code converters and seed phrase mills work will never be simply academic; it’s primary for every person safeguarding meaningful sources.
The Evolution of Key Management
In the early days of Bitcoin, pockets program generated individual keys right now from random data. Users faced a stark collection: shop that key someplace safe or possibility everlasting loss. If you misplaced your not easy force or backup, your coins were long gone for just right.

Developers quick noticed the desire for some thing superior. Hierarchical Deterministic (HD) wallets arrived with BIP32, introducing timber of keys derived from a single “seed.” This extended backup selections however didn’t resolve usability. Most individuals aren’t competent to memorize or reliably transcribe a string like 0x7a28e3....

BIP39 stepped in to bridge this gap between effective randomness and human reminiscence. Instead of binary blobs, clients may see phrases like "echo climb jungle squirrel fluid…" - readable yet cryptographically effective.
Anatomy of a Seed Phrase
A BIP39 mnemonic word aas a rule incorporates 12 or 24 words drawn from a hard and fast dictionary (more commonly English, however a number of languages are supported). Each word maps to exactly 11 bits; with a few checksum bits covered, this yields seeds between 128 and 256 bits in potential.

Here’s what takes place behind the curtain:
Entropy Generation: A resource (preferably cryptographically solid) generates uncooked entropy - say, 128 bits. Checksum Addition: The formula calculates a checksum by way of SHA-256 and appends enough bits to validate integrity. Word Mapping: The combined bitstring is cut up into segments; each one maps to an index inside the dictionary. Human Output: The result is your mnemonic word - e.g., “ripple mechanic pipe tail orange…”.
The procedure is deterministic given the authentic entropy. Lose that phrase and also you lose the whole lot derived from it.
Why Wordlists Matter
The authentic English wordlist contains exactly 2048 particular words, selected for his or her clarity (no plurals or compound words), uniqueness (to reduce confusion), and international familiarity. Other language lists stick to equivalent standards however have got to stability linguistic nuance with technical constraints.

An anecdote from my very own ride: I once helped improve price range for human being who’d written down “desert” while their true phrase changed into “dessert.” This tiny slip rendered their seed ineffective until we guessed at probably mistakes founded on accent and handwriting.
Inside Mnemonic Code Converters
Tools like the Ian Coleman BIP39 generator have develop into staples among hardware pockets proprietors and restoration gurus alike. They permit clients to input mnemonics and visualize derived keys for a lot of cryptocurrencies, all in-browser bip39 http://www.bbc.co.uk/search?q=bip39 without community calls if used actually.

Let’s take apart what those instruments do:

Mnemonic Validation

On access, the software checks that every single phrase belongs to the chosen wordlist and verifies that the checksum suits expectancies.

Seed Derivation

The demonstrated mnemonic is changed again into its entropy + checksum bitstring. Using PBKDF2-HMAC-SHA512 (with non-compulsory passphrase), it derives a 512-bit seed.

Key Tree Calculation

From this seed, following requirements like BIP32/BIP44/BIP49/BIP84 and so forth., youngster keys are computed at detailed derivation paths (consisting of m/forty four'/0'/0'/0/0).

Output Visualization

The instrument shows addresses, public/deepest keys, WIFs (Wallet Import Format), extended keys (xprv/xpub), and often times QR codes for ease of switch.

Export/Import Options

Users can replica outcomes some place else or use them rapidly with suitable wallets.


The approach above comprises aspect circumstances consisting of totally different cope with kinds (legacy vs SegWit) or non-frequent derivation paths found in imprecise wallets from crypto’s in the past years.
Security Considerations: Trust But Verify
No discussion approximately BIP39 gear is total with out addressing protection problems:
Web-elegant generators might possibly be compromised with the aid of malicious JavaScript injections if not run offline. Typing mnemonics on net-attached gadgets exposes them to clipboard sniffers or malware. Hardware wallets not at all expose personal keys exterior their nontoxic ingredient; they generate mnemonics onboard all over setup precisely so secrets not ever contact less-safe environments. Even open-resource resources like Ian Coleman’s will have to be validated thru checksums prior to use; attackers have published doctored clones on phishing websites more than as soon as.
For absolute security when generating or recuperating super sums:
Download trusted supply code releases. Validate signatures/checksums against reliable repositories. Run methods on air-gapped computer systems each time achieveable. Never re-use mnemonics after entering them into potentially compromised methods.
This diligence has kept many customers from catastrophic loss resulting from realistic lapses in operational security.
Seed Phrase Lengths: How Many Words Matter?
You’ll regularly see references to either 12-be aware and 24-observe seed word generators. Both formats p.c. monstrous entropy:
A standard 12-note phrase gives you 128 bits of raw entropy plus 4 bits of checksum. A everyday 24-phrase word doubles this to 256 bits plus an 8-bit checksum.
From a brute-pressure angle, even 128 bits remains astronomically perplexing to crack with the aid of present day technology—believe greater attempts than atoms within the observable universe—but prime-worth custodians might nonetheless want longer phrases for additional peace of intellect opposed to hypothetical destiny quantum assaults or systemic flaws in PRNGs (pseudo-random wide variety turbines).

Some wallets now supply users a preference at setup; others default to 1 structure structured on their philosophy toward comfort versus paranoia.
Passphrases: Your Optional Hidden Layer
BIP39 supports an optional passphrase (“twenty fifth note”) appended when deriving seeds via PBKDF2-HMAC-SHA512. This transforms your mnemonic into something comparable to two-issue authentication - possession plus know-how required for complete recuperation.

Real-world illustration: A friend kept his fundamental dollars with out a passphrase however stored monstrous savings attainable merely thru an added mystery code well-known in basic terms by means of his wife and himself. Anyone stealing his paper backup might get hold of not anything however mud unless they also guessed this additional layer—a sensible however potent safeguard in opposition t physical robbery or coercion scenarios.

However, lose either aspect—the mnemonic or the exact passphrase—and all access vanishes invariably.
From Mnemonic To Private Key: The Technical Pathway
The trip from human-readable phrases again to spendable cryptocurrency consists of numerous particular steps:
Input your BIP39 mnemonic into a instrument like Ian Coleman’s bip39 instrument or an alternative trusted mnemonic code converter. Add any passphrase if set throughout wallet introduction. The tool applies PBKDF2-HMAC-SHA512 with the ones inputs in step with spec—2048 iterations—to derive your master seed. Using standards together with BIP32/BIP44/BIP49 and so forth., derive account-degree expanded inner most keys along defined tree paths. Extract little one non-public keys corresponding to addresses where funds are held. With those inner most keys in hand—on the whole encoded as WIF strings—one could import them into suitable wallets for fund control or direct signing operations.
Each step follows deterministic algorithms outlined in Bitcoin Improvement Proposals; no guessing involved if establishing parameters event exactly what become set for the duration of common pockets production.
Multi-Coin Support And Compatibility Quirks
One strength of ultra-modern BIP39 equipment is vast compatibility throughout ecosystems—now not merely Bitcoin-center derivatives but also Ethereum (applying special direction conventions), Litecoin, Dogecoin, Zcash, Dash, Cardano’s Byron-generation wallets (with caveats), Cosmos chains simply by Cosmos SDK derivations, and plenty more but even so.

Not each and every pockets implements criteria identically nevertheless:

Some early hardware wallets defaulted to legacy derivation paths prior to dealer alignment on newer requirements like SLIP-0044 coin forms or SegWit direction conventions took maintain around 2017–18. If restoring outdated money with the aid of modern methods consisting of an Ian Coleman bip39 generator or Electrum's restoration workflow fails firstly glance—try out adjusting derivation paths till envisioned addresses take place. I’ve noticed situations in which users believed price range lost seeing that they restored using m/44'/0'/zero'/0/zero other than m/49'/zero'/zero'/zero/zero—the big difference between legacy P2PKH and SegWit P2SH cope with codecs hides cash until excellent navigation by means of key timber takes place.
Mnemonic Phrase Generators vs Wallet Recovery Tools
Though related in function, there’s a diffused big difference among pure “mnemonic phrase generator” utilities—which certainly spit out compliant random words—and accomplished converters which can help you map the ones phrases forward using entire HD wallet buildings bip 39 https://bip39-phrase.com throughout assorted cash/networks/formats.

Seed phrase turbines may still use pleasant randomness assets similar to /dev/random on Unix-like strategies—or browser implementations leveraging native crypto APIs like window.crypto.getRandomValues()—to stay away from predictable outputs vulnerable to assault.
Sample Use Case: Securely Generating A Recovery Phrase Offline
Suppose you prefer excellent warranty over your new wallet's root secrets:

1. Download an open-source generator along with Ian Coleman's bip39 device free up package deal from Github onto an air-gapped computing device (certainly not used on-line). 2. Verify its hash/signature fits reliable repositories with the aid of GPG or SHA256 utilities. three. Run it locally by using an incognito/personal browser window disconnected from all networks. four. Generate a brand new mnemonic phrase—ideally deciding upon no less than 12 words until protocol dictates in another way—and optionally file any brought passphrase securely offline too. 5. Write down resulting seed bodily (not digitally); make certain legibility via studying aloud two times until now storing copies one at a time.

This hands-on warning doesn’t just replicate simplest perform—it’s born out of challenging tuition realized through folks who lost fortunes as a result of device compromise at setup stage.
Edge Cases And Real World Pitfalls
Not each and every state of affairs unfolds smoothly:

I’ve encountered users whose backups passed over one notice out of twelve—a unmarried omission rendering $30k unreachable until we painstakingly brute-pressured all applicants fitting context clues (“changed into it ‘treat’ or ‘style’?”). Others had mnemonics generated simply by tradition wordlists incompatible with known tools—resulting in ambiguous restoration until normal tool could possibly be determined years later.

Another regular pitfall includes passphrases forgotten over time; with out clean documentation practices throughout setup (“Is it ‘Password123’…or ‘password123’?”), even seasoned specialists can lock themselves out permanently.

Finally: some multi-forex wallets rent proprietary tweaks atop simple derivation tips—requiring really good recuperation flows documented solely deep inside dealer forums in place of formal specs.
Looking Ahead: Beyond BIP39?
Although BIP39 stays greatly used at this time due to its simplicity and interoperability strengths, discussions persist approximately means upgrades:

Some builders suggest migrating towards absolutely verifiable secret sharing schemes in order that backups will probably be cut up between household members/relied on events thoroughly; Others point out boundaries around lack of integrated errors bip39 http://www.bbc.co.uk/search?q=bip39 correction in latest wordlists—as an instance, one incorrect letter ruins the whole thing, whereas alternative encodings might enable partial healing given fuzzy enter; There are ongoing debates approximately language inclusivity, entropy resources, and publish-quantum resilience too.

For now even though, the mix of awesome randomness, robust open-resource tooling, and careful person schooling maintains billions accurately lower than self-sovereign regulate.

Beneath its approachable veneer, the arena of BIP39 consists of deep math, arduous-received operational knowledge, and refined human engineering alternatives— all converging in order that frequent laborers can hold one of a kind energy because of not anything extra than intently selected phrases on paper.

If you’re serious about storing virtual wealth: realize how your mnemonic was made; perceive what each one recuperation software essentially does; and believe solely what one can investigate yourself— considering that with regards to cryptocurrency custody, you if truth be told do get no second probabilities.

Share